stoneblower

/S T OW1 N B L OW1 ER0/
noun
  1. 1

    (rail transport) A machine that automatically lifts and packs the sleepers of a railway with small-grade ballast, which is blown under the sleepers to level the track.

Translate “stoneblower” into another language